Ralph Waldo Emerson

When nature has work to be done, she creates a genius to do it.

Life is a festival only to the wise.

Beauty is the virtue of the body as virtue is the beauty of the soul.

Science does not know its debt to imagination.

We are always getting ready to live but never living.

The eloquent man is he who is no beautiful speaker, but who is inwardly and desperately drunk with a certain belief.

The ancestor of every action is a thought… Thought is the blossom; language the bud; action the fruit behind it.



We don’t count a man’s years, until he has nothing else to count.
